En esta entrega responderemos a los siguientes inconvenientes:
- Conky en un fondo negro, no tiene transparencia en KDE,
- Parpadeo entre los iconos del escritorio y el cuadro de Conky,
- Conky fuera de posición en el escritorio o está entrecortado.
Antes de empezar, les muestro mi escritorio Fedora con entorno KDE 4.7.4 para que verifiquen que efectivamente lo planteado en este tutorial funciona.
Bueno empecemos...
Caso 1: Conky en un fondo negro, no tiene transparencia en KDE
Planteamiento de la situación:
Conky se ejecuta bien y se le puede visualizar pero la información aparece en un cuadro rectangular de fondo negro que estropea la apariencia del fondo de escritorio
Solución:
Para ello necesitamos instalar una pequeña aplicación llamada feh después de haber instalado Conky. Para ello abrimos un terminal e instalamos la aplicación con el siguiente comando:
» Para Ubuntu, Debian, LinuxMint:
sudo apt-get install feh
» Para Fedora:
sudo yum install feh
Pero la instalación de feh es sólo una parte de la solución del problema. Ahora debemos añadir una línea de texto a nuestro archivo de configuracion de conky (al archivo .conkyrc) para que surja el efecto de transparencia.
Recordemos que el archivo de configuración de conky está ubicado en nuestra carpeta personal, recuerda también que es un archivo oculto, vale decir, inicia por un punto, .conkyrc, por lo cual debemos habilitar la vista de archivos ocultos. Una vez que lo hayas ubicado, abrelo con tu editor de texto favorito porque le añadiremos una línea adicional, o también puedes abrir el archivo .conkyrc directamente desde el terminal con el comando:
kwrite .conkyrc
En mi ejemplo usé el editor Kwrite, pero tu puedes usar cualquier otro.
Luego debemos añadirle al final de todo su contenido una línea que es la siguiente indicando directamente la ruta del wallpaper que usaremos en nuestro escritorio:
${texeci 1000 feh --bg-scale "/ruta/completa/de/la/imagen"}
Por ejemplo el mio sería algo así:
${texeci 1000 feh --bg-scale "/home/jasz/Pictures/Fedora Background/Linux Wave By Sakasa.jpg"}
No olvides guardar los cambios hechos, verás que automáticamente Conky se actualizará a las nuevas modificaciones.
Una observación acerca de esto: si algún día decidimos cambiar el wallpaper, entonces en el archivo .conkyrc en la línea descrita arriba también debemos cambiar la ruta de la imágen por la nueva que usaremos; de lo contrario, veremos que conky tendrá como fondo una parte del wallpaper anterior.
Caso 2: Parpadeo entre los iconos del escritorio y el cuadro de Conky
Planteamiento de la situación:
Conky ya es transparente pero cuando paso el puntero del mouse sobre conky, desaparecen parte o todos iconos del escritorio; y cuando paso el puntero por los iconos, conky desaparece. Es decir es como si una capa adicional se contraponiera al escritorio.
Solución:
En ese caso, posiblemente en el archivo .conkyrc el campo own_window está con la opción no, debemos cambiarlo a yes y luego guardar los cambios. Es más, para evitar conflictos te recomiendo que los siguientes campos tengan las opciones que pondré a continuación, así que abre el archivo .conkyrc con tu editor de texto, y revisa que estos campos queden de esta manera:
own_window yes
own_window_transparent yes
own_window_type override
own_window_hints undecorate,sticky,skip_taskbar,skip_pager,below
no_buffers yes
double_buffer yes
own_window_transparent yes
own_window_type override
own_window_hints undecorate,sticky,skip_taskbar,skip_pager,below
no_buffers yes
double_buffer yes
Caso 3: Conky fuera de posición en el escritorio o está entrecortado
Planteamiento de la situación:
Conky está muy arriba, muy abajo, muy a la derecha o la izquierda. Y sólo deseo cambiar su posición en el escritorio. También está como incompleto, como cortado por uno de sus lados.
Solución:
Este no es en sí un problema crítico, es cuestión de modificar los siguientes campos del archivo .conkyrc. Así que abrelo con tu editor de textos favorito.
» Para mover el cuadro de Conky hacia la derecha o izquierda (eje X), modifica el valor de:
gap_x 40
» Para mover el cuadro de Conky hacia arriba o abajo (eje Y), modifica el valor de:
gap_y 450
» Para reducir o ampliar el cuadro contenedor de Conky y evitar que se vea cortado, debemos modificar los siguientes valores:
minimum_size 200 250
maximum_width 200
maximum_width 200
Y eso sería todo en esta segunda entrega de este tutorial de Conky. Los problemas mencionados arriba son de los más comunes en Conky, pero si por ahí me olvidé de alguno, no duden en comentarlo para agregarlo al post.
Nos vemos en el último tutorial acerca de Conky, tercera parte, en el cual veremos cómo hacer que conky se inicie con el arranque. Saludos y buen día.
Primera Entrega:
Conceptos básicos, instalación y configuraciones iniciales de Conky
Tercera Entrega:
Cómo hacer que conky se inicie con el arranque de KDE y Gnome 3
Conceptos básicos, instalación y configuraciones iniciales de Conky
Tercera Entrega:
Cómo hacer que conky se inicie con el arranque de KDE y Gnome 3